    ps4pro vs ps5

    I live in the middle of nowhere in Texas, it’s about 2 1/2 hours to any major city.
    My wife managed to snag a ps5 about four days ago.
    I am still playing mlb20 and content doing it. We hooked up the ps5 and I promptly put the Show in and continued a franchise game that I had started.
    The first thing I noticed was a slight graphic improvement, brighter colors etc.
    We have a hotrod television LG OLED CX.
    120hz, 2.1 HDMI etc. So the 4pro played really well too.

    I have now played about 10-12 games on the ps5 and have totally ripped the cover off the ball. I have had the same sliders for two years since it is a 2 year old game. I have always had my pitch speed slider to were it’s hard to catch up to a high 90s fastball.
    Since playing the ps5 I have now moved my pitch speed up to 9, I have lowered my timing down 2 clicks and have contact at 3. (I play on HOF). It feels like the controller responds very quickly on the ps5.

    I love it but I was wondering if anyone else has experienced this and if so what do think makes the difference?

      The frame rate on MLB 20 is a locked 60 FPS on PS5. I see the ball so well.

      Unis and equipment also pop amazingly well. It is still a big wow for me every time I play.
